Zack Williams | 4d0be65 | 2016-04-07 13:30:33 -0700 | [diff] [blame^] | 1 | IMAGE_NAME:=xosproject/syndicate-ms |
2 | CONTAINER_NAME:=xos-syndicate-ms | ||||
3 | NO_DOCKER_CACHE?=false | ||||
4 | |||||
5 | .PHONY: build | ||||
6 | build: ; docker build --no-cache=${NO_DOCKER_CACHE} --rm -t ${IMAGE_NAME} . | ||||
7 | |||||
8 | .PHONY: run | ||||
9 | run: ; docker run -d -p 8080:8080 --name ${CONTAINER_NAME} ${IMAGE_NAME} | ||||
10 | |||||
11 | .PHONY: stop | ||||
12 | stop: ; docker stop ${CONTAINER_NAME} | ||||
13 | |||||
14 | .PHONY: rm | ||||
15 | rm: ; docker rm ${CONTAINER_NAME} | ||||
16 | |||||
17 | .PHONY: rmi | ||||
18 | rmi: ; docker rmi ${IMAGE_NAME} | ||||
19 |